Output e632f7c3af233441dbd40a903d198b933a3e364af171e5af475f108bf5f7ba2a:1

value
17240000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b598525afe74f7c6156a11cddd63ce6f4144cad OP_EQUAL
address
3A22ey14UdvC14Hhhg2qmEAaABM6KSwven
transaction
e632f7c3af233441dbd40a903d198b933a3e364af171e5af475f108bf5f7ba2a
confirmations
391629
spent
true